  • Temporary Job Summary We are seeking compassionate and dependable Camp Healthcare Providers to support the health, wellness, and emotional well-being of campers and staff in a positive camp environment.
These roles are centered on creating a caring, calm, and supportive space where children feel safe, comforted, and encouraged throughout their camp experience. Our healthcare team cares for common childhood concerns such as homesickness, minor injuries, tummy aches, bug bites, scrapes, and everyday illnesses, while also being prepared to respond appropriately to more serious medical situations when needed. Ideal candidates bring strong clinical judgment, excellent communication skills, and a warm, reassuring presence when working with children and families. This is not a high-intensity emergency medicine environment; rather, it is a community-focused role built around prevention, compassion, and thoughtful assessment. The ability to recognize when a camper requires a higher level of care and coordinate with families, pediatricians, urgent care, or emergency services is essential. Responsibilities Provide basic healthcare support and first aid for campers and staff, including treatment of minor injuries and common childhood illnesses. Support campers experiencing homesickness, anxiety, emotional distress, or adjustment challenges with patience, empathy, and encouragement. Assess health concerns and determine appropriate next steps, including when outside medical evaluation or emergency care may be necessary. Administer medications and treatments in accordance with camp policies and healthcare protocols. Maintain accurate and organized health records, medication logs, and incident documentation. Communicate clearly and professionally with camp leadership, families, and healthcare providers regarding camper health needs. Promote a healthy, safe, and nurturing camp environment through preventative care and wellness education. Respond calmly and effectively in emergency situations and coordinate emergency services when required. Work collaboratively with fellow healthcare staff and camp leadership to support overall camper well-being. Help ensure the health center remains organized, stocked, and welcoming for campers. Qualifications & Experience Background in nursing, emergency medical services, healthcare, school health, pediatrics, or a related field preferred. Experience working with children, adolescents, families, or camp/school communities is highly valued. Current RN, LPN, EMT, Paramedic, or other relevant healthcare certification/license preferred. Nursing Students are welcome to apply. Strong assessment and triage skills with the ability to make sound decisions in a camp setting. Comfortable managing minor medical concerns independently while recognizing when escalation of care is appropriate. Excellent interpersonal skills with a calm, caring, and team-oriented approach. Current CPR/First Aid certification required. Valid driver's license preferred. Why Join Our Camp Community?
